Why does carnivore give me diarrhea?

Why does carnivore give me diarrhea?

Diarrhea is also a well-known side effect of carnivore and keto diets. Some bodies just can’t handle the excessively fatty diet, which results in runny, greasy stools. Plus, the lack of plant foods starves good bacteria in the gut, making it more susceptible to invaders that can upset your digestion.

Can you have diarrhea on a carnivore diet?

Sometimes referred to as “disaster pants,” experiencing diarrhea on the carnivore diet is not uncommon. Even though you are ready to dive all in, your gallbladder and pancreas might not be ready to handle the increased fat intake. When first starting you may have inadequate bile and lipase to digest the increased fat intake.

What happens if you eat too much protein and get diarrhea?

Your gut and liver have only so much capacity for this process and to excrete excess nitrogen. Consuming > 35% of calories by protein can push these limits and potentially cause “hyperaminoacidemia, hyperammonemia, hyperinsulinemia nausea, diarrhea, and even death (the “rabbit starvation syndrome”).”

Why do I get leg cramps on the carnivore diet?

Muscle cramps are cause by a mineral imbalance, specifically magnesium. Although it’s also not uncommon to get leg cramps because of low sodium or potassium intake. WHAT’S THE CURE?
